Phuket province in southern Thailand has announced a policy to strictly enforce legal regulations for cannabis dispensaries. This initiative aims to intensify crackdowns on unlicensed shops or those operating in violation of regulations, thereby protecting community safety and health. Phuket provincial authorities have expressed their intention to rigorously apply existing laws regarding the sale and use of cannabis, stating that decisive action will be taken against violating establishments. This represents a crucial step in establishing a regulatory framework for cannabis in Thailand, where legalization is progressing, and in preventing abuse and improper sales. This regulatory strengthening is based on the recognition that it is essential for maintaining a healthy tourism environment and ensuring the welfare of residents in Phuket, an international tourist destination. The authorities plan to enhance oversight to ensure that cannabis-related businesses operate legally and responsibly, responding to concerns from local residents and tourists alike.
